Block

#21,014,833
Block Number
21,014,833 @ 02/27/2025, 17:27:30
Status
Finalized
ID
0x0140a931a1c691953b4ed8d0da343e97c0239be423aac06464bee42ab5235bdc
Transactions
Gas Used
5702065/40000000 (14.26% Used)
Total Score
2,051,711,406 (+98)
Rewards
18.46 VTHO